Gautama Buddha at Rajagriha, the Offering of Dust c2nd century. Relief from North West India (Gandhara Style) The Presentation of Dust is told in the Divyavadana and recounts how two boys of good family, Jaya and Vijaya, were playing in the dust and saw the Buddha on his begging round. Jaya gave him a handful of dust, calling it (coarsely ground) meal, while Vijaya expressed approval by joining his hands
